이미지 도구
이미지 최적화기 / 압축기
이미지를 브라우저에서 압축, WebP/JPEG/PNG 변환, 리사이즈하고 결과 용량을 비교합니다.
입력 / 출력
이미지를 선택하거나 이 영역으로 드래그/붙여넣기하세요.
선택한 파일은 서버로 업로드하지 않고 현재 브라우저에서만 처리합니다.
WebP2는 현재 브라우저 공개 패키지가 없어 제공하지 않습니다.
재인코딩 결과는 기본적으로 EXIF와 위치 정보를 포함하지 않습니다.
투명 배경이 중요한 이미지는 PNG 또는 WebP를 권장합니다.
이미지를 선택하면 원본 미리보기와 최적화 결과가 여기에 표시됩니다.
도움말사용 방법, 예시, 실무 팁, FAQ는 필요할 때 펼쳐보세요.
이 도구는 무엇인가요?
이미지 최적화기 / 압축기는 선택한 로컬 이미지를 브라우저 Canvas와 WASM 인코더로 압축하고 JPEG, PNG, WebP, AVIF, JPEG XL로 변환하며 필요한 경우 리사이즈와 회전까지 함께 처리하는 도구입니다. 사진 용량 줄이기, WebP 변환, AVIF 고효율 압축, MozJPEG/OxiPNG/WebP/JPEG XL 기반 고급 최적화를 한 화면에서 비교하고 서버 업로드 없이 웹 게시용 이미지를 빠르게 준비할 수 있습니다.
사용 방법
- 이미지 선택
파일 선택, 드래그앤드롭, 클립보드 붙여넣기 또는 샘플 이미지로 처리할 이미지를 현재 브라우저에 불러옵니다.
- 출력 옵션 설정
JPEG, PNG, WebP, AVIF, JPEG XL 포맷과 품질, 너비, 높이, 비율 유지 여부를 목적에 맞게 조정합니다.
- 전처리와 인코더 선택
회전, 팔레트 색상 수, 디더링을 조정하고, 기본 Canvas 또는 AVIF, MozJPEG, OxiPNG, WebP, JPEG XL 고급 코덱을 선택합니다.
- 최적화 실행
실행 버튼을 눌러 결과 Blob을 만들고 원본/결과 미리보기와 용량 비교를 확인합니다.
- 비교와 일괄 결과 검토
Before/After 비교 슬라이더와 파일별 성공, 실패, 결과 용량, 총 절감률을 확인합니다.
- 결과 다운로드
결과가 적절하면 선택한 포맷 확장자가 붙은 최적화 파일을 다운로드합니다.
예시
사진을 WebP로 최적화
- 입력
- 2MB PNG 사진, WebP 품질 80
- 출력
- 브라우저에서 WebP 결과를 만들고 원본/결과 용량을 비교합니다.
가로폭 줄이기와 압축 동시 처리
- 입력
- 3000x2000 JPEG -> 너비 1200px
- 출력
- 비율을 유지한 1200px 결과와 절감률을 확인합니다.
투명 이미지 변환 점검
- 입력
- 투명 배경 PNG -> JPEG
- 출력
- JPEG의 투명도 손실 안내를 확인하고 PNG 또는 WebP 선택을 검토합니다.
여러 장 AVIF 일괄 변환
- 입력
- 상품 이미지 5장, AVIF 품질 70
- 출력
- 파일별 성공 상태와 총 절감률을 확인한 뒤 필요한 결과만 다운로드합니다.
붙여넣기 이미지 회전
- 입력
- 클립보드 이미지, 90도 회전, 팔레트 32색
- 출력
- 붙여넣은 이미지를 브라우저에서 회전하고 색상 수를 줄인 뒤 결과를 비교합니다.
실무 팁
- 사진처럼 색이 많은 이미지는 JPEG 또는 WebP가 파일 크기를 줄이기 쉽습니다.
- AVIF와 JPEG XL은 용량 절감률이 좋지만 일부 오래된 서비스나 편집기에서 열리지 않을 수 있어 업로드 대상 호환성을 먼저 확인하세요.
- 투명 배경 로고나 아이콘은 JPEG로 바꾸면 배경이 사라지지 않으므로 PNG 또는 WebP 결과를 먼저 확인하세요.
- 작은 PNG나 단순 아이콘은 변환 후 오히려 커질 수 있으므로 절감률 대신 실제 결과 용량을 기준으로 판단하세요.
- 10MB가 넘는 원본은 브라우저 메모리를 많이 사용할 수 있으니 필요한 해상도로 먼저 줄이는 것이 안정적입니다.
- 압축률을 너무 낮추면 글자, UI 캡처, 제품 이미지의 경계가 흐려질 수 있어 미리보기를 확대해 확인하세요.
- 여러 이미지를 일괄 처리할 때는 완료와 실패 상태를 파일별로 확인하고, 큰 원본은 나눠서 처리하세요.
- 고급 코덱은 AVIF, MozJPEG, OxiPNG, WebP, JPEG XL WASM을 실행 시점에 로드하므로 첫 실행이 일반 Canvas보다 오래 걸릴 수 있습니다.
- EXIF는 기본 제거이며, 재인코딩 결과에는 위치 정보와 촬영 정보가 자동 보존되지 않습니다.
FAQ
이미지 파일이 서버로 업로드되나요?
아니요. 선택한 파일은 File API, Object URL, Canvas를 이용해 현재 브라우저에서 처리하며 서버 업로드 흐름을 두지 않습니다.
Squoosh와 같은 고급 코덱을 쓰나요?
네. 기본 Canvas 인코딩에 더해 AVIF, MozJPEG, OxiPNG, WebP, JPEG XL WASM 인코더를 고급 옵션으로 제공합니다. 고급 코덱은 실행할 때만 로드합니다.
붙여넣기나 샘플 이미지로도 테스트할 수 있나요?
네. 파일 선택과 드래그앤드롭 외에 클립보드 이미지 붙여넣기와 샘플 이미지 불러오기를 지원합니다.
이미지를 여러 개 한 번에 처리할 수 있나요?
네. 한 번에 최대 10개까지 일괄 처리할 수 있습니다. 파일별 성공, 실패, 다운로드 상태와 총 원본 용량, 총 결과 용량, 총 절감률을 함께 확인합니다.
EXIF 정보는 보존되나요?
기본값은 EXIF 제거입니다. 보존 필요 옵션을 선택해도 재인코딩 결과에는 EXIF가 자동 보존되지 않습니다. 위치 정보나 촬영 정보가 필요하면 원본 파일을 별도로 보관하세요.
AVIF 결과는 어디에 쓰는 것이 좋나요?
AVIF는 최신 브라우저와 일부 웹 서비스에서 작은 용량을 만들기 좋습니다. 다만 호환성이 필요한 게시판, 메신저, 편집기에는 WebP나 JPEG 결과를 함께 준비하는 것이 안전합니다.
WebP2도 지원하나요?
아니요. 현재 공개 브라우저 패키지 기준으로 WebP2 인코딩을 안정적으로 제공하지 않아 기능처럼 약속하지 않습니다.
PNG를 JPEG로 변환해도 투명 배경이 유지되나요?
JPEG는 알파 채널을 지원하지 않습니다. 투명 배경이 중요하면 PNG 또는 WebP 출력을 선택하는 편이 안전합니다.
결과 용량이 원본보다 커질 수도 있나요?
네. 작은 파일이나 단순한 PNG는 포맷 변환 후 더 커질 수 있습니다. 도구는 실제 Blob 크기 기준으로 용량 증가 상태도 표시합니다.
품질 값은 모든 포맷에 똑같이 적용되나요?
JPEG와 WebP는 Canvas 품질 옵션을 사용하지만 PNG는 브라우저 구현상 품질 값의 의미가 다를 수 있습니다. PNG 선택 시에는 용량보다 무손실/투명도 유지 목적을 우선하세요.
큰 이미지가 실패하면 어떻게 해야 하나요?
20MB 초과 파일은 브라우저 안정성을 위해 처리하지 않습니다. 원본을 더 작은 크기로 줄이거나 데스크톱 브라우저에서 다시 시도하세요.